Dances with Wolves and The Last Samurai and Avatar are white soldiers who integrate themselves into some "exotic" (that is, non European) culture and slowly adopt their ways and renounce their previous military loyalties. Then they are called upon to take up arms and coordinate tactics against their former side.

Pocahontas as told in the movie is more of a woman who learns to play peacemaker. There's not that much cultural exchange, and nobody switches sides to fight against their former team.

Pocahontas as actually happened, historically, is more the story of a native teenager kidnapped, forcibly converted to Christianity and married off to bear a child, and paraded around England as a novelty, until she died far away from her home at the age of 20, maybe 21.
